CTAS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2021 in Review

860 of the 5,712 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Cintas (CTAS) for Q3 2021, worth a combined $25B — down 1.2% from $25.3B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 85 funds opened new CTAS positions and 52 closed out — a net gain of 33 holders — while 318 added to existing stakes and 306 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Ameriprise, adding an estimated $187M. The largest seller was Winslow Capital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$304M sold.
